The American Water Charitable Foundation, a 501(c)(3)
organization established by American Water (NYSE: AWK), the largest
regulated water and wastewater utility company in the U.S.,
announced today that it launched the 2025 Water and Environment
Grant Program. The Foundation invites community partners to apply
for grants that promote clean water, conservation, environmental
education, climate variability and water-based recreation
projects.

In 2024, the American Water Charitable Foundation awarded a
combined total of $1 million to 59 organizations in 11 states,
supporting organizations located in communities served by American
Water, including North Branch Land Trust, supporting its
implementation at Hanover Crossings Marsh Preserve in
Pennsylvania.

Since 2012, the American Water Charitable Foundation has
invested over $20 million in funding through grants and matching
gifts that positively benefit the communities where American Water
and its employees live and work.
Applications will be accepted from organizations served by
American Water and located in the following states, in addition to
its Military Services locations: California, Hawaii, Illinois,
Indiana, Iowa, Kentucky, Maryland, Missouri, New Jersey,
Pennsylvania, Tennessee, Virginia and West Virginia.

In 2024, American Water’s former Environmental Grant Program
merged with the Foundation’s Water and Environment Grant Program.
This strategic integration continues to strengthen the Foundation’s
charitable focus and impact across American Water’s footprint.
About American Water American Water (NYSE: AWK) is the
largest regulated water and wastewater utility company in the
United States. With a history dating back to 1886, We Keep Life
Flowing® by providing safe, clean, reliable and affordable drinking
water and wastewater services to more than 14 million people with
regulated operations in 14 states and on 18 military installations.
American Water’s 6,700 talented professionals leverage their
significant expertise and the company’s national size and scale to
achieve excellent outcomes for the benefit of customers, employees,
investors and other stakeholders.
